html{
scrollbar-arrow-color: #A3CBE8;
scrollbar-3dlight-color: #EEF7FD;
scrollbar-highlight-color: #EEF7FD;
scrollbar-face-color: #EEF7FD;
scrollbar-shadow-color: #EEF7FD;
scrollbar-track-color: #5d6970;
scrollbar-darkshadow-color: #EEF7FD;
height:100%; border:0;
}
body{
height:100%;
margin:0;
line-height:15px;
background-image:url(images/index_bg_line.jpg);
background-repeat:repeat-x;
background-color:#E7EEE6;
}
#all {
float: left;
height: auto;
width: 980px;
margin-top: 0px;
margin-right: 0px;
margin-bottom: 0px;
margin-left: 0px;
}

#flash {
	float:left;
	width: 196px;
	overflow:auto;
	height: auto;
	margin-top: 0px;
	margin-right: 0px;
	margin-bottom: 0px;
	margin-left: 0px;
	background-color:#7b7c6c;
	background-image:url(images/flash_bg.jpg);
	background-repeat: repeat-y;
}

#main {
float: left;
width: 980px;
overflow:auto;
height:100%;
margin-top: 0px;
margin-right: 0px;
margin-bottom: 0px;
margin-left: 0px;
background-image:url(images/index_bg.jpg);
background-repeat:no-repeat;
}
#page {
float: left;
width: 980px;
overflow:auto;
height: auto;
margin-top: 0px;
margin-right: 0px;
margin-bottom: 0px;
margin-left: 0px;
background-image:url(images/page_bg.jpg);
background-repeat:no-repeat;

}

#footer {
float:right;
width: 100%;
overflow:hidden;
height: 117px;
margin-top: 0px;
margin-right: 0px;
margin-bottom: 0px;
margin-left: 0px;
background-image:url(images/footer.jpg);
background-repeat:no-repeat;
}
#c_manage_r {
width: 250px;
overflow:auto;
height: 300px;
margin:0 auto;
}

#c_manage_l {
width: 250px;
overflow:auto;
height: 300px;
margin:0 auto;
}

#news {
width: 183px;
overflow:hidden;
height: 174px;
margin:0px;
background-image:url(images/bg_WSN.gif);
}
#ET {
width: 183px;
overflow:hidden;
height: 174px;
margin:0px;
background-image:url(images/bg_ET.gif);
}

#SE {
width: 183px;
overflow:hidden;
height: 174px;
margin:0px;
background-image:url(images/bg_SE.gif);
}
#ADV {
width: 183px;
overflow:hidden;
height: 174px;
margin:0px;
background-image:url(images/bg_ADV.gif);
}
#FB {
width: 183px;
overflow:hidden;
height: 324px;
background-image:url(images/bg_partner.gif);
padding-left: 2px;

}
#Spon {
width: 183px;
overflow:hidden;
height: 174px;
margin:0px;

}
.Spon1 {
color: #fff;
text-align: center;
font-weight:bold;
font-size: 15px;
font-style: italic;
background-color: #005DBE;
}

.norepeat{
background-repeat:no-repeat;
}
.font_top_menu{
font-size:12px;
color:#371e00;
font-family:Arial, Helvetica, sans-serif;
font-weight:bold;
width:530px;
text-align:center;
vertical-align:middle;
height:26px;
}
.font_sub_menu{
font-size:12px;
color:#EEEEFF;
font-family:Arial, Helvetica, sans-serif;
font-weight:bold;
}
* html .font_sub_menu{height:23px;
}
*+html .font_sub_menu{height:23px;
}
#font_news{
color:#898989;}
.fontffffff{
color:#ffffff;}
.fontE3521F{
color:#3333CC;}
.font16{
font-size:14px;}
.font000000{
	color:#000000;
	font-family: Arial, Helvetica, sans-serif;
}
.font936636{
color:#936636;}
.font936631{
color:#999999;}
.fontred{
color:#FF0000;}

.border1{
border:1px solid #666699;
}
.alpha30{filter:Alpha(opacity=15); }
table#ot{
font-size: 12px ;
font-family:Arial, Helvetica, sans-serif;
color:#bfebff;
}
table,td{
font-size: 12px ;
font-family:Arial, Helvetica, sans-serif;
color:#ffffff;
}

A:link    {text-decoration:none; }
A:visited { text-decoration:none; }
A:hover   {  text-decoration:underline; }


A.ti:link    { color:#371e00;text-decoration:none; }
A.ti:visited { color:#371e00;text-decoration:none; }
A.ti:hover   { color:#7f5625; text-decoration:underline; }

A.ne:link    { color:#1e6079;text-decoration:none; }
A.ne:visited { color:#1e6079;text-decoration:none; }
A.ne:hover   { color:#898989; text-decoration:underline; }

A.et:link    { color:#ffffff;text-decoration:none; }
A.et:visited { color:#ffffff;text-decoration:none; }
A.et:hover   { color:#bfebff; text-decoration:underline; }

A.hi:link    { color:#FF6633;text-decoration:none; }
A.hi:visited { color:#FF6633;text-decoration:none; }
A.hi:hover   { color:#990000; text-decoration:underline; }


INPUT.login,TEXTAREA.login{
	border-top : 1px double #aaa;
	border-bottom : 1px double #aaa;
	border-left : 1px double #aaa;
	border-right : 1px double #aaa;
	background-color : #bbdef6;
	color : #000;
	font-size : 8pt;
	font-family: Arial;
}

INPUT.white,TEXTAREA.white{border-top : 1px double #aaa ;
border-bottom : 1px double #aaa ;
border-left : 1px double #aaa ;
border-right : 1px double #aaa ;
background-color : #ffffff;
color : #000 ;
font: 0.95em/1.45em 'MS UI Gothic','Osaka',san-serif;
font-size : 9pt ;
}

INPUT,TEXTAREA	{border-top : 1px double #aaa ;
border-bottom : 1px double #aaa ;
border-left : 1px double #aaa ;
border-right : 1px double #aaa ;
background-color : #e8e8e8;
color : #000 ;
font: 0.95em/1.45em Arial, Helvetica, sans-serif;
font-size : 9pt ;
}
.nonstyle {border-top :none ;
border-bottom : none ;
border-left : none;
border-right : none;
background-color : transparent;}

select {border-top : 1px double #aaa ;
border-bottom : 1px double #aaa ;
border-left : 1px double #aaa ;
border-right : 1px double #aaa ;
background-color : #e8e8e8;
color : #000 ;
font: 0.95em/1.45em 'MS UI Gothic','Osaka',san-serif;
font-size : 9pt ;
}
